As a federal enterprise, the Deutsche Gesellschaft für Internationale Zusammenarbeit (GIZ) GmbH supports the German Government in achieving its objectives in the field of international cooperation for sustainable development. On behalf of the German Government, GIZ currently provides advisory services to the Government of Viet Nam in three priority areas: Vocational training, Environmental policy and sustainable use of natural resources, and Energy. The GIZ Energy Support Programme is working with the Ministry of Industry and Trade (MOIT) on the development of the energy sector in Viet Nam. The current technological focus is on solar power, wind power, bioenergy, energy access and energy efficiency. The Smart Grids for Renewable Energy and Energy Efficiency (SGREEE) Project supports the Government of Viet Nam in the implementation of its Smart Grid Road Map with the aim to facilitate the integration of an increasing renewable energy share as well as the improvement of demand-side management by way of introducing intelligent grid solutions. The project has three action areas: i) Legal and Regulatory Framework; ii) Capacity Development; and iii) Technology Cooperation. On all three levels, the human and institutional competences of relevant partner organizations will be strengthened.
